Subject: Re: O2 Sensor location?


It can't be on the intake.. The only suggestion is to start at the exaust manifold and start you way back to no further than the catalytic converter. Typically you see it from within the engine compartment though. dbossinopsamail.com wrote in message <6em5g9$fjf$1nopsam1.dejanews.com>... >Although I rebuilt engines in the 70's I confess to being next to >useless with anything from the 90's.
